
During a two-month period, John Lakis enhanced the tenstorrent/tt-metal repository by building robust CI/CD workflows and improving C++ testing infrastructure. He introduced a rollback-capable CI flow for BH 20-core tests, implemented a new C++ testing workflow to automate artifact builds and unit tests, and transitioned the runner setup to use harbor-based Docker images. Leveraging skills in CI/CD, Docker, and YAML, John streamlined image management by adopting regctl for Docker image retagging, which improved pipeline efficiency. He also stabilized CI benchmarking by refining runner selection and workflow logic, resulting in more reliable, reproducible builds and a maintainable development pipeline.

September 2025 — tt-metal focused on streamlining image management and stabilizing CI benchmarks to improve pipeline reliability and release readiness.
September 2025 — tt-metal focused on streamlining image management and stabilizing CI benchmarks to improve pipeline reliability and release readiness.
August 2025 monthly focus: tt-metal CI/CD and C++ testing enhancements delivered a robust, rollback-capable BH 20-core CI flow and a new C++ testing workflow to build artifacts and run unit tests. The work included transitioning to a harbor-based runner setup, refining Docker image references, and implementing test validation checks. A rollback path was maintained for BH 20-core tests to preserve CI stability.
August 2025 monthly focus: tt-metal CI/CD and C++ testing enhancements delivered a robust, rollback-capable BH 20-core CI flow and a new C++ testing workflow to build artifacts and run unit tests. The work included transitioning to a harbor-based runner setup, refining Docker image references, and implementing test validation checks. A rollback path was maintained for BH 20-core tests to preserve CI stability.
Overview of all repositories you've contributed to across your timeline